Review of Red Sonja (1985) by Siri H — 10 Mar 2009
Arnold Schwarzenegger had a couple of Conan films and The Terminator under his belt by the time he did Red Sonja, so his English has improved significantly, albeit with a strong American accent. That we can forgive. Problem is, everyone else is also speaking English with a prominent American accent, even the ones who are trying to do a British accent. Pretty dire acting, then.
The story itself feels a bit like the cold leftovers from the Sunday dinner that was Conan the Barbarian: It's basically the same, but there's less of it, and it's just not that great any longer. Weaker story, weaker cast (apart from Arnie! Although he doesn't really get to shine in this film) and less spectacular action.
But this film is not completely without merit: You don't have to look very hard to find some references to Lord of the Rings: Return of the King, and for that it gets and extra star.
Apparently there will be a remake of this film in 2010 with Rose McGowan (Pam/ Cherry Darling in Grindhouse) as Red Sonja! Oh joy. Might be worth renting. Might not.
